Renue Launches 'Civil Engineering HUB': AI-Powered Tools for Safer Construction Sites

Renue Launches 'Civil Engineering HUB'



In a significant advancement for the construction and civil engineering industry, Renue Inc. has officially launched its innovative service named 'Civil Engineering HUB'. Designed to provide a secure execution environment for AI agents within the construction domain, this service integrates the distribution of business applications tailored for job site operations, ensuring enhanced productivity and safety.

Renue, headquartered in Minato City, Tokyo, is spearheading this initiative under the leadership of CEO Yusuke Yamamoto. The 'Civil Engineering HUB' employs cutting-edge AI technologies, including Claude Code and Codex, to operate in isolated containers, ensuring that only approved communications are permitted. This approach allows construction professionals to create necessary reporting applications through natural conversations with the AI, while maintaining strict control over the shared scope and permissions defined by their company. Consequently, familiar Excel formats used for documentation can directly emerge from the applications once the team inputs their data, as approved by the site manager.

Overview of 'Civil Engineering HUB'



The essence of the 'Civil Engineering HUB' lies in its dual functionality as both a secure AI agent execution environment and a distribution mechanism for business applications pertinent to the field. With the backbone consisting of Claude Code's Agent SDK and Codex, each instance within the service is confined to a non-root container that operates under preset restrictions. "As a company, administrators can delineate user roles clearly, ensuring effective accessibility to all tools without compromising data security," explains a spokesperson from Renue.

Users can create extensively utilized applications, such as activity logs, daily work reports, quality checks, and inventory lists, directly from templates provided within the platform. Tasks like quantity measurement, heat stroke assessment, and even neighbor visit preparations are included, with the flexibility to design additional ones in real-time through interactions with the AI.

Distribution occurs via QR codes, enabling workers to input data using their smartphones or tablets without requiring extensive setup or training. All records are subsequently reviewed and approved by designated supervisors, assuring that only verified documents transition to the company's established Excel formats, retaining their core structure and relevant formulas.

The Background and Objectives of Development



The construction industry in Japan is facing a persistent workforce decline, with estimates showing a drop of nearly 30% from its peak in 1997 to projections of 4.78 million workers by 2025. While there has been a leveling off recently, the industry currently operates with about 70% of its former workforce, and the knowledge of documentation specifics is dwindling as experienced personnel retire or transition.

Starting April 2024, restrictions on overtime work will impact the construction sector, mandating companies to manage increasing workloads with dwindling staff and timeframes. A standard day for site managers often consists of juggling multiple tasks: attending to site work while managing essential paperwork afterward. This entails a stack of forms including safety checks, daily reports, capturing photographs, and preparation of necessary submissions, with some professionals even managing operations across multiple sites.

As many employees have smartphones readily available, capturing images and inputting data on-site has never been easier. The recent advancement of generative AI has lowered the barrier for creating functional applications, shifting the focus from merely developing them to ensuring their ongoing usability in accordance with company documentation standards. Multiple apps exist in the market aimed at construction sites; however, they often do not produce documents compatible with required company formats, forcing manual corrections post-submission.

Renue's approach with 'Civil Engineering HUB' is revolutionary—it allows applications to align themselves with existing company documentation standards, rather than imposing changes to company forms based on the app’s structure.

The service was designed to facilitate the distribution of applications crafted through generative AI specifically for site operations, establishing a system that is efficient, user-friendly, and adaptable to individual workplace situations. By focusing on operations that do not require additional learning curves, workers can seamlessly transition into using the application by simply capturing images, typing text, and submitting data as integral parts of their daily routines.

Key Features of the Service



A hallmark of the 'Civil Engineering HUB' is the operation of AI agents within isolated containers, which function only under company-controlled environments.

  • - The AI agents, powered by Claude Code’s Agent SDK, operate within a confined space, protecting company data from external influences.
  • - Communication access is restricted to pre-approved destinations, minimizing risks associated with unexpected external transmissions.
  • - Administrators can control user access levels and manage application publication processes, ensuring that improper applications do not reach unauthorized users.
  • - The platform records and verifies approvals for documents, ensuring that only confirmed records can transition to the company's data formats. This system streamlines documentation processes, reducing the likelihood of errors and increasing the reliability of site reports.

Furthermore, the platform supports operations in areas with unstable mobile networks, such as tunnels and mountainous regions. Users can continue inputting information seamlessly and sync once connectivity is restored, eliminating the need to revert to paper documentation.
